发明名称 A METHOD OF MANUFACTURING A WEAR-RESISTANT CAST ARTICLE OF A CU-CONTAINING HYPER-EUTECTIC AL-SI ALLOY
摘要 <p>A HYPEREUTECTIC AL-SI ALLOY CONTAINING 14.0-18.0 MASS % SI, 0.001-0.02 MASS % P, AND 2.0-5.0 MASS % CU IS MELTED, RECEIVED IN AN HOLDING FURNACE, HELD AT A TEMPERATURE IN A ZONE FROM (23XSI%+357)°C TO (23XSI%+387)°C, POURED FROM THE HOLDING FURNACE INTO A CASTING MOLD, AND THEN COOLED AT AN AVERAGED COOLING SPEED OF 2-1000°C/SECOND IN A ZONE FROM (23XSI%+357)°C TO A LIQUIDUS TEMPERATURE. THE CAST ARTICLE HAS PRIMARY SI CONTROLLED TO 7.30µm IN PARTICLE SIZE EFFECTIVE FOR IMPROVEMENT OF WEAR-RESISTANCE AND MACHINABILITY. THE HYPER-EUTECTIC AL-SI ALLOY MAY FURTHER CONTAIN AT LEAST ONE OF MG, FE, CA, MN, CR, TI AND B OTHER THAN SI, P AND CU.</p>
